I’ve settled on segregating the DVDs into two sections, bedroom vs. living room. Bedroom DVDs are the ones that I watch in that room or don’t lend out. The living room ones are the public ones that I would let others borrow, or that I don’t watch on a regular basis.
I’m running out of time for this personal challenge so I need to get working on it. I bought four racks today at Big Lots and need to put them together. (I also need to put the two together that I bought over a year ago.)
I also need to decide if I’m going strictly alphabetical or not. I kind of like the idea of pulling out my tv show DVDs to their own section as well as my adult ones. When it comes to other genres that’s where it gets sticky. Is a thriller a horror film or a drama? Should I mix horror and sci-fi in their own rack? Or should I go by studio since I already have some studio sections started? And how much padding room should I leave in each row so I don’t have to keep redoing the entire racks when I go on my buying sprees?
